Assert the AXI reset in the CRTC disable path, and the VP DCLK reset in
the enable path.
These resets are intended to leave the hardware in a clean state for the
next use, helping recover from exceptions such as IOMMU page faults, as
well as to prevent random display output glitches, such as a blank
image, observed when switching modes that also change the color format,
e.g. from RGB to YUV420 and vice versa.
For now this seems to affect only the RK3588, hence the resets are
optional and will be provided in the device tree for this SoC only.

Currently the color depth is always factored into the DCLK source
decision for HDMI output, which can break certain modes when operating
with depths greater than 8 bpc.
When the required transmission rate exceeds the 600 MHz limit of the
HDMI PHY PLL, e.g. for 4K@60Hz 10-bit RGB output, VOP2 will normally
fall back to using the less accurate system CRU as a DCLK source,
assuming HDMI 2.1 FRL is supported by the pipeline, otherwise the mode
will be rejected. For YUV420 output format this never happens, as it
uses half of the RGB bandwidth, hence the rate remains within the PHY
PLL limits.
On the other hand, YUV422 always transmits two 12-bit components per
clock cycle, regardless of the color depth, which from a clock-rate
perspective is equivalent to three 8-bit RGB components. For example,
4K@60Hz 10-bit YUV422 requires the same bandwidth as 4K@60Hz 8-bit RGB,
typically 594 MHz. However, VOP2 wrongly assumes it needs 742.5 MHz
(594 * 10 / 8) and ends up switching the DCLK source.
As a consequence, the modes requiring uncommon pixel clocks, such as
those corresponding to fractional refresh rates, will fail. An example
is 3840x2160@59.94Hz, which would likely rely on the 593.407 MHz clock
rate unsupported by the system CRU.
Note this only affects YUV422 with color depths greater than 8 bpc; for
8-bit YUV422 the 8/bpc factor is unity and the bandwidth check is
already correct.
Prevent the incorrect switches of DCLK source to system CRU for YUV422
output format by forcing 8 bpc when checking the bandwidth.

This is also a pre-existing issue, but does VOP2_MAX_DCLK_RATE * 8 overflow on
32-bit architectures?
VOP2_MAX_DCLK_RATE is defined as 600000000UL. On architectures where
unsigned long is 32 bits, 600000000UL * 8 equals 4,800,000,000, which exceeds
ULONG_MAX.
This truncates to 505,032,704 before being promoted to unsigned long long inside
DIV_ROUND_CLOSEST_ULL, improperly forcing higher resolutions to fall back to the
system CRU.
Should this be cast to a 64-bit type first, such as VOP2_MAX_DCLK_RATE * 8ULL?

Rockchip DW HDMI QP encoder supports YUV 4:2:2 output through
ROCKCHIP_OUT_MODE_YUV422, but was limited to 8-bit depth via
MEDIA_BUS_FMT_UYVY8_1X16. Add support for its 10-bit counterpart
MEDIA_BUS_FMT_UYVY10_1X20, which carries two 10-bit components per clock
cycle on a 20-bit wide bus.
YUV 4:2:2 always transmits two 12-bit components per pixel, regardless
of the color depth. From a clock-rate perspective this is equivalent to
three 8-bit RGB components, so configure the HDMI PHY with 8 bpc when
YUV 4:2:2 is in use to keep its output clock aligned with the TMDS
character rate. Otherwise the PHY PLL output would be scaled by bpc/8
for higher color depths, producing a clock rate that confuses downstream
consumers such as the VOP2 display controller.

Both RK3576 and RK3588 SoCs are capable of driving the YUV420 output
color format, and the required bus-format handling and VOP2 support are
already in place. Advertise it via the platform supported formats so
the HDMI core can select it.
YUV420 halves the TMDS bandwidth compared to RGB/YUV444, which enables
high-resolution modes such as 4K@60Hz on links that cannot otherwise
carry the full-bandwidth signal.
